Using the Telephone to Select a Provider/PBX
Requirements:
– At least one provider/PBX profile has already been set up
1. Tap on Apps > Settings > Accounts.
2. In the Account overview, tap on the required account.
3. Tap on Providers & PBXs.
4. Follow these steps:
Select existing provider/existing PBX: Tap on the required provider/PBX.
Configure new provider/PBX: You can also configure new providers/PBX and their
profiles here and then select them (see chapter Settings> Provider and PBX).
Further steps:
– Make further settings.
Enabling/Disabling Use as a System Telephone
The telephone can be used as a system telephone on no more than one account and so control
the following functions in an Auerswald PBX:
External line transfer
Boss/secretary function
Targeted exchange line access
Group
Group function off
Configuration Switchover
Relay
Call forwarding for external subscribers
Announcement before answering for group
Door function
Note: If the telephone is enabled as a system telephone for an account, all
the PINs and passwords, and also the prefixes entered for this account are
overwritten by the PBX.
